Welp, it’s every Plex user’s right of passage: Fiddling around with Remote Access after it just randomly breaks. Remote Access was working fine just this morning, now it’s returning “Not available outside your network”. If anyone has some further insight I would greatly appreciate the help, as I’ve exhausted everything I can think to fix it.
Here’s what I’ve done:
-Followed Everything in the Remote Access support page https://support.plex.tv/articles/200931138-troubleshooting-remote-access/
-Automatic configuration doesn’t work. The server has a static IP address, and port forwarding set up on the router. Nothing.
-Doesn’t look like I have a double NAT problem, my IP address from something like whatsmyip.com returns the same as the IP on the remote access page. The router it’s on is a router/modem combo, but I can’t turn on any bridge mode without disabling the router. Additionally, it was working just fine until this morning.
- Added an additional network route in Unraid. I saw somewhere that someone was able to add an additional eth0 route to the network routing table on their linux server. Tried that and didn’t work.
- Completely uninstalled/wiped the server and reinstalled it. Didn’t work.
Currently when I attempt to retry the connection, it will return a Connected status for a few seconds, and then stop working.
